Why ADUs Are Gaining Popularity After the Fire

ADUs serve as an ideal short- and long-term solution for fire survivors. They can be installed quickly on existing lots, providing immediate housing while the main home is rebuilt. Later, they can transition into permanent guest units or rental spaces. Joy Line Homes offers modular ADUs built off-site and delivered ready for installation, saving both time and money. With California’s push for housing flexibility and disaster recovery, ADUs are becoming an essential part of Los Angeles’ rebuild strategy after major fires like Eaton.

The Benefits of Modular Construction for Recovery

Speed and quality define modular construction. Joy Line Homes produces 80% of each structure in a factory setting, ensuring consistent craftsmanship and minimal waste. This controlled process allows projects to continue while site preparation and permits are underway. Once delivered, homes are set and finished in weeks rather than months. Families benefit from reduced construction costs, predictable timelines, and homes that meet or exceed California’s fire-resilient standards, all while maintaining modern aesthetics.

In fire-affected areas like Los Angeles County, modular construction provides both efficiency and peace of mind.

Meeting WUI and Fire-Zone Requirements

All Joy Line Homes are built with fire-resilient materials and fully compliant with Wildland-Urban Interface (WUI) codes. That includes ember-resistant vents, ignition-resistant siding, and Class A roofing materials. By integrating these protections from the start, homeowners can rebuild faster without worrying about costly code revisions later.
